[PATCH] libdl.c: Static link fails on MIPS platform.

Vincent Wen wenvincent90 at gmail.com
Mon Apr 1 17:01:06 UTC 2013


When build statically linked applications for MIPS platform,
sometimes the linker fails with following errors:
undefined reference to TLS_DTPREL_VALUE
undefined reference to TLS_TPREL_VALUE
The include of dl-tls.h is only in code guarded by SHARED,
Removing the SHARED compilation option to cover static link too.
